Story
Meet Juliana! She will involve herself in all the family activities. True to her breed, she’s vocal, but unlike most huskies, she would prefer to stay inside when the weather is cold. Juliana is laughably clumsy, and she’s awkwardly cuddly, with many of the typical husky characteristics. Juliana is great with cats, female dogs, and non dominant male dogs as she wants to be in charge. Her clumsiness means she may unintentionally knock a small child right over. Juliana would love a home with a doggy friend to play with, hearty cats to groom, and a person who doesn’t mind 50 lb dog sitting in their lap. A survivor of parvo as a puppy, Juliana flew all the way from Kuwait to find a better life. She is up to date on vaccinations, tested heartworm negative, spayed, and had a dental. Her prior parvo infection has left her with a weird neurological tick of her rear leg and weaker enamel, so no hard chews for her. She is kennel trained and mostly potty trained, but does still have accidents.

Story
Serenity, also known as CiciHuskyFemale5 years oldGood with dogs and very shy of peopleCici was a surrender from an Amish farmer that the state closed down due to neglect and bad conditions. She was used for breed purposes only. We believe she had at least 8 litters. Cici needs a home with another playful pup, and a fenced-in yard is a must.Cici has a heart condition, and because of that, she can not be spayed. There is a surgery to correct it, but their is a high chance she may not make it through the procedure. We have decided to let her live out her days, and we want her to have the very best. Cici is very sweet but is shy of people petting her. This girl has not 1 mean bone in her body. She is a dog that loves to lay in front of a door and soak up the warm sun. She is currently being fostered with lots of other dogs and small kids.apply at wbdr.org
